Описание
Уязвимость компонента printk/printk.c ядра операционной системы Linux связана с целочисленным переполнением. Эксплуатация уязвимости может позволить нарушителю вызвать отказ в обслуживании

In the Linux kernel, the following vulnerability has been resolved: printk: Fix signed integer overflow when defining LOG_BUF_LEN_MAX Shifting 1 << 31 on a 32-bit int causes signed integer overflow, which leads to undefined behavior. To prevent this, cast 1 to u32 before performing the shift, ensuring well-defined behavior. This change explicitly avoids any potential overflow by ensuring that the shift occurs on an unsigned 32-bit integer.
